Floating Deck Installation Questions
What is a floating deck? A floating deck is a free-standing platform that sits directly on the ground without being attached to a building or structure.
What are common uses for a floating deck? They are often used as outdoor seating areas, fire pits, or to create level outdoor spaces on uneven terrain.
What should property owners consider before installing a floating deck? It’s important to evaluate the ground surface, drainage, and accessibility to ensure proper installation and longevity.
Can a floating deck be built around existing landscaping? Yes, it can be designed to work around trees, gardens, and other landscape features for a seamless outdoor space.
